El-Rufai Aide Defends Himself Against ICPC Allegations

By Milcah Tanimu

Jimi Lawal, a former Special Adviser and senior counselor to ex-Kaduna State Governor Nasir el-Rufai, has responded to claims about evading an investigation by the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C). Lawal clarified that he did not intentionally avoid appearing before the ICPC.

In a statement issued by Austin Oniyokor from his media office, Lawal explained that he received the ICPC’s letter of invitation only at midnight on Monday, instructing him to report on Wednesday. He emphasized that he had no control over contract approvals, including the N11 billion light rail project under investigation.

The statement further addressed reports suggesting that Lawal was watch-listed due to his failure to honor the ICPC’s invitation. It detailed that on August 1, 2024, Lawal missed a call from an unknown number, and when he returned the call, he was informed by an ICPC official about the invitation. The timing of this event coincided with the #EndBadGovernance protest.

Lawal’s media office asserted that the allegations against him are unfounded and emphasized his commitment to cooperating with the investigation.
